use GET_X_LPARAM macro in WM_MOUSEMOVE handlers Modified: trunk/reactos/subsys/system/explorer/shell/mainframe.cpp Modified: trunk/reactos/subsys/system/explorer/utility/window.cpp _____
Modified: trunk/reactos/subsys/system/explorer/shell/mainframe.cpp --- trunk/reactos/subsys/system/explorer/shell/mainframe.cpp 2005-10-05 19:48:29 UTC (rev 18278) +++ trunk/reactos/subsys/system/explorer/shell/mainframe.cpp 2005-10-05 19:49:37 UTC (rev 18279) @@ -1466,7 +1466,7 @@
case WM_MOUSEMOVE: if (GetCapture() == _hwnd) { - int x = LOWORD(lparam); + int x = GET_X_LPARAM(lparam);
ClientRect rt(_hwnd);
_____
Modified: trunk/reactos/subsys/system/explorer/utility/window.cpp --- trunk/reactos/subsys/system/explorer/utility/window.cpp 2005-10-05 19:48:29 UTC (rev 18278) +++ trunk/reactos/subsys/system/explorer/utility/window.cpp 2005-10-05 19:49:37 UTC (rev 18279) @@ -472,7 +472,7 @@
case WM_MOUSEMOVE: if (GetCapture() == _hwnd) { - int x = LOWORD(lparam); + int x = GET_X_LPARAM(lparam);
ClientRect rt(_hwnd);